for the first time I am trying this new feature of Qubes 3.2 with the idea
of using attaching a scanner to a scannerVM.

Fist installed qubes-usb-proxy and simple-scan in the template from which
both sys-usb and scannerVM depend.

Then connected the usb cable and the scanner appeared in sys-usb terminal:
user@sys-usb:~$ lsusb
Bus 003 Device 005: ID 04a9:190f Canon, Inc.
but
it does not show in dom0 with
qvm-usb
as taught at the end of this document:
https://www.qubes-os.org/doc/usb/
In fact only the webcam appears there.

So which is the difference between webcam and scanner? Perhaps that the
webcam was already installed at boot, while the scanner was connected
after? But from a security point of view is it advisable to boot with the
scanner already connected?
